Output eac75396a114b66e906b8ff356e2b4be70d2e235c9dc335a3728a286d2efa5f3:0

value
418334
script pubkey
OP_HASH160 OP_PUSHBYTES_20 80806369b1e260ea55682062a3a19b26d69686c2 OP_EQUAL
address
3DQUDg9LpKjaK7hvWTYZX7qMSxB5jFs27t
transaction
eac75396a114b66e906b8ff356e2b4be70d2e235c9dc335a3728a286d2efa5f3
spent
true